New Delhi : Actress and BJP leader Sonali Phogat passed away on Tuesday after suffering a heart attack in Goa. She and her team were in Goa to attend an event. The police has confirmed the reason of death as heart attack, but her sister calls it a conspiracy and alleged that someone had mixed something in her food.

According to a media report, Sonali had called her home hours before the death in which she had mentioned about feeling uneasiness. She had apparently mentioned that the uneasiness started after she ate her food.

Meanwhile, the police has rejected her sister's remarks and said that they have not received anything suspicious yet. More clarification will come after the postmortem is done.

Her body has been kept at Goa Medical College in Bambolin and the postmortem is likely to take place on Wednesday.

Sonali was a popular face on social media and was known as a popular Tik Tok star before the app got banned by the Indian government in 2020. Phogat rose to fame with her stint in Bigg Boss 14, which was won by TV actress Rubina Diliak. She was born on 21 September 1979.

She was also the member of Bharatiya Janata Party since 2008 and was made the president of BJP Mahila Morcha.
